## Snapshot Testing

All Lanternwick UI components ship with snapshot tests; regenerate them with the refresh task and review diffs before merging. Unreviewed snapshot churn blocks the release train, so flag large diffs at the weekly sync. Release bundles are signed automatically in CI, which reads the signing key below.

deploy key for yadup-badug: bky6_rLH3qD

# Pilot Program: Harwick Retail Chain (Managers Only)

The six-store pilot of our Lumastock shelf-tracking system with the Harwick chain has completed its eighth week. Early figures show a measurable reduction in out-of-stock incidents, though installation costs ran above estimate at the Dunmere Crossing location. Priya Walcott is preparing the full evaluation for the board. The strategic note below summarizes next steps under consideration.

board note of fajop-tagaf: Headcount on the Gilion team goes from 66 to 130 by the end of April. Gross margin on Gilion came in at 20 percent against a plan of 42 percent.

Parity check: Emberlink's Kotlin SDK lags the Swift SDK by two releases. Before shipping any new endpoint, confirm both clients support it or flag the gap in the parity tracker. Never document a feature as GA until both pass conformance. The tracker and conformance suite are on the internal page.

wiki page, bawig-yawep: https://jenkins.nelvrotech.local/ticket/build/projects/view/view/pages/view/a285c2b5588ad4f337d9b5f2